What is the story of Hadestown about?

Hadestown is a musical that reimagines the ancient Greek myth of Orpheus and Eurydice. It tells the tale of a poor musician, Orpheus, who ventures into the underworld to rescue his love, Eurydice, from Hades. The show is a mix of folk, jazz, and blues music with modern storytelling that highlights themes of love, hope, and sacrifice.

How long is the Hadestown musical?

The Hadestown musical runs for approximately 2 hours and 30 minutes, including one intermission. Be sure to arrive early to find your seats and settle in for the performance.

What is the age recommendation for Hadestown?

Hadestown is generally recommended for ages 12 and up due to its complex themes and some mature content. Parents are encouraged to use their discretion when bringing younger children.

What kind of music is in Hadestown?

Hadestown features a unique blend of folk, jazz, and blues music that brings a modern twist to the classic Greek myth. The music is both soulful and energizing, adding depth to the emotional storytelling.
